Wholesome Wave Georgia (WWG) increases access to fresh, wholesome, and locally-grown food for Georgia’s food-insecure population. WWG realizes its mission through the Georgia Fresh For Less (GF4L) Program and the Georgia Food for Health (GF4H) Program. Through the GF4L Program, we match EBT dollars —dollar for dollar — at 59 participating farmers markets. When an EBT customer spends $10, they get $20 worth of fresh, local food. Through the GF4H Program, WWG partners with healthcare providers to give families innovative prescriptions that can be spent on fruits and vegetables at participating farmers markets.. WHOLESOME WAVE GEORGIA believes that all Georgians should have access to fresh, healthy, locally grown food. We work to put healthy food into the hands of 1.32 million food-insecure families across Georgia through partnerships with local farms, markets, and community healthcare organizations. Our programs support urban and rural farmers and contribute to our state’s local economy; more than $3.86 million since 2009.
